Iran president says time to end war while Tehran is in position of strength

Middle East 3 sources 3 countries 🔦 Under-reported 15m ago

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ian stated on Friday that it is time to end the ongoing months-long conflict involving the United States, asserting that Tehran currently holds a position of strength and dignity over Washington.

The remarks come as talks between the two long-standing adversaries remain on hold. The statements highlight Tehran's current strategic assessment of the regional conflict and its willingness to pursue a resolution while perceiving itself to be in a position of power.
